Financial Transparency: Deposits, Withdrawals, and Fees

The way a casino manages finances reveals much. Lucky Hunter Casino shows its available payment options transparently. Payment options for New Zealand players include credit cards, e-wallets such as Skrill and Neteller, and several cryptocurrencies. The site offers estimated processing times times: deposits are instant, while withdrawals take some time to clear. The reviewer concentrated on fees. The casino explicitly mentions that it doesn’t charge fees for most transactions. That bodes well. However, the skeptic gave a vital piece of advice: players must check with their own bank or payment service. A fee-free withdrawal from the casino can still incur a fee from your card issuer. The casino is open about its side, but the final responsibility for understanding costs rests with the user.

Game Integrity and Game Developer Audits

Gamblers require assurance the games aren’t rigged. The skeptic looked at the casino’s game library and saw recognizable studios: NetEnt, Pragmatic Play, Evolution Gaming. These are major software providers known for using certified Random Number Generators. This is a strong signal of fair play. However, the analyst spotted something missing. While the game makers are trustworthy, the casino itself doesn’t highlight certificates for its own, site-wide RNG audits. The provider credentials offer reliable indirect assurance. For enhanced transparency, Lucky Hunter Casino could release its own third-party audit reports. This would give New Zealand players a more straightforward and confirmable guarantee.

Licensing Scrutiny

An online casino’s licence is its initial pledge of legitimacy. The evaluation confirmed Lucky Hunter Casino has a license from Curaçao. The license number is presented on the site, which permits for confirmation. This is a typical arrangement for global casinos catering to New Zealand players. The reviewer highlighted that the Curaçao eGaming authority has a reputation for being less strict than bodies in jurisdictions like Malta or the United Kingdom. For a player in New Zealand, this signifies the main oversight derives from outside, since domestic laws don’t license offshore operators. The transparency here is adequate. The license is declared, but players need to dig a little to comprehend what that truly entails for their protection.
